How Much Does a Master’s in General Arts, Entertainment,& Media Management from The American University Cost?

$35,524 Average Tuition and Fees

The American University Graduate Tuition and Fees

Part-time graduates at The American University paid an average of $1,906 per credit hour in 2019-2020. This tuition was the same for both in-state and out-of-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for graduate student.

In State Out of State
Tuition $34,533 $34,533
Fees $991 $991

The American University Master’s Student Diversity for General Arts, Entertainment,& Media Management

12 Master's Degrees Awarded
91.7% Women
8.3%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 12 master’s degrees in general arts, entertainment, and media management aw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 91.7% of the general arts, entertainment, and media management students who took home a master’s degree in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 77.4%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 8.3% of general arts, entertainment, and media management master’s degree recipients at The American University in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 17%.
